http://arms2armor.com/Bayonets/usross.htm WebThe disastrous Ross rifle, which was produced from 1903 to 1918. Sir Charles Ross, an advisor on small arms to the Canadian Government and a rich landowner in Britain, designed the Ross rifle and offered it to the Canadian government. WebThe British Royal Navy contract Ross bayonet has the ricasso marked with British broad arrow and Enfield 3 line inspectors mark (crown over inspector’s number over E). And they admitted in their videos they put the full auto bolt carrier block in the rear of the gun so it can easily be cut out and converted to a full auto machine gun. pantone 9561WebApr 11, 2024 · Scabbard body is very crisp marked 1909, R.R.C. (= Ross Rifle Company)and a Canadian mark: Broad arrow in a C. During WWI the USA purchased only 20.000 Ross rifles and bayonets for training purpose and the home guard.These were marked US and the flaming bomb.
